SPECS:
  • 14.5" 2.8K (2880 x 1800, WQXGA+) 16:10, 120Hz, 400-nits SDR, 500-nits HDR, 100% DCI-P3, VESA DisplayHDR, TÜV Rheinland, Calman Verified, Low Blue Light, Glossy, OLED Display
  • Intel Core Ultra 7 155H, 16C (6P + 8E + 2LPE) / 22T, Max Turbo up to 4.8GHz, 24MB
  • N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4070 8GB GDDR6 Graphics, 50W Max TGP, MUX Switch, DLSS 3.5
  • 32GB LPDDR5x 6400MHz Onboard/Not Upgradeable RAM
  • 1TB M.2 PCIe NVMe SSD
  • Killer Wi-Fi 6E AX1675i + BT
  • FHD 1080p Webcam
  • White Backlight Keyboard
  • 76 Whr Battery
  • 3.31 lbs. / 1.5 kg
  • Model: SFX14-72G-7422
  • Ports:
    • 2x USB Type C (Thunderbolt 4 / USB 4)
    • 2x USB 3.2 Type-A
    • 1x HDMI 2.1
    • 1x microSD Card Slot

I picked one of these up a while ago at Microcenter when they were on sale for $1,200 and love it. I pair it with a tiny Anker nano 100W charger and it's quite a nice bit of power in a portable package. Because it's only 100W total system power, the TGP for the 4070 is lower but this is still a great performer for its price/size//weight. While it's not designed for gaming, don't let other comments here mislead you - it games perfectly fine. (Behaves more like a 4060 in games owing to the lower TGP). And it's spec'd well enough to run LLMs locally, or do AI image generation, etc.
If you want the max power you can get in a 4070, this is not it. But if you want a great overall package at a decent price, consider this.
